    Islamists Intensify Control in Mali Prompting Government Paralysis

    Militant Islamist factions have escalated their grip on key regions across Mali, severely undermining the stability of the central government. This surge in Islamist influence has led to widespread paralysis within governmental institutions, with local officials unable to implement policies or maintain order in affected areas. The rapid expansion of armed groups disrupts essential services and critical infrastructure, deepening the humanitarian crisis facing millions of Malians.

    United States Issues Urgent Travel Advisory for American Citizens in Mali

    The U.S. Department of State has issued an urgent advisory urging all American travelers and expatriates in Mali to depart the country immediately due to escalating security threats. The advisory highlights a marked increase in violent incidents and a deteriorating political environment that have severely affected local stability. Americans remaining in Mali are advised to exercise extreme caution, avoid all demonstrations, and remain in secure locations while coordinating closely with local authorities and the U.S. Embassy.

    Key concerns outlined in the advisory include:

    • Heightened activity by Islamist militants disrupting transportation and communication infrastructure
    • Widespread civil unrest causing unpredictable outbreaks of violence in major cities
    • Limited access to emergency medical and evacuation services
    • Potential for government response leading to further instability

    Impact of Political Instability on Regional Security and Humanitarian Efforts

    Political instability in Mali has critically undermined regional security, escalating tensions across West Africa. The rise of Islamist factions has severely disrupted governance, creating a power vacuum that militant groups continue to exploit. These volatile conditions have amplified cross-border insurgencies, illicit trafficking, and civilian displacement, challenging the collective security mechanisms established under regional alliances such as ECOWAS and the G5 Sahel.

    Humanitarian operations face unprecedented hurdles amid the chaos, with aid agencies struggling to deliver essential services. Access restrictions, deteriorating infrastructure, and heightened risks of attacks have compelled many organizations to scale down programs or suspend activities entirely.
